Autocar Performance Show: 15 things to watch out for

The Autocar Performance Show this time is bigger than ever before. Here’s what to expect at India’s premier performance car show.

The Autocar Performance Show (APS) is back, and like every year, it will be the place to get an eyeful of the most beautiful and powerful four and two-wheelers. And with the Stuff Gadget Show under the same roof, there will be something for everyone – petrolheads, techies and those just out to have a fun time. Below are just a few of the many highlights of APS 2014.

Lamborghini Huracan

Part masterpiece, part beast, the Lamborghini Huracan will be there in all its glory at the APS. Its sci-fi design is just one of the many elements that make it a worthy successor to the legendary Gallardo. Of course, the other is its 5.2-litre V10 engine that makes more than 600bhp.

Batmobile

Mumbai will get a taste of Gotham City at the APS. Batman Returns was one of the finer iterations of Batman’s cinematic avatar, and it also gave us one of the more memorable Batmobiles. The Dark Knight’s ride has been re-created, and it is no gimmick. It is based on the S-class’ chassis and will be made fully functional eventually.

Audi R8 Spyder

The Audi R8 has been a crowd favourite for a long time now, and this time too it will be there to wow visitors. Audi will dial up the drama quotient by displaying the R8 Spyder. Yes, the utterly seductive convertible version of the R8. To match the show, the R8 Spyder gets a 500bhp engine.

Maruti Autocross

Mashing the throttle hard, and going berserk on dust is not something you’d get to do every day. It’s also something best done under expert supervision. And that’s where Maruti and the APS come in. Maruti will give people a chance to drive their own cars on a purpose-built autocross track at the APS. Professionals will be at hand to give you all the tips you need to drive hard and drive safe.
